Versatile CNC Platforms For Diverse Industrial Components

General engineering environments are characterised by diverse part types, materials and batch sizes. PMT’s machine portfolio is designed to handle this variety efficiently and consistently:

  • 5 Axis CNC Machines for complex housings, brackets, manifolds, precision structural components, tooling parts and multi-surface features that benefit from single-setup machining.
  • Vertical and horizontal machining centers for cube-shaped parts, plates, bases, fixtures, flanges, covers, pump bodies, valve blocks and a wide range of mechanical components.
  • Gantry machining centers for large frames, beds, rails, mold bases, machine components and heavy-duty parts requiring long travels and high rigidity.
  • CNC turning centers and lathes for shafts, bushings, rings, discs, couplings and rotational parts with tight concentricity and surface requirements.

Using a common control philosophy, programming environment and quality approach across these platforms, PMT helps factories simplify training, streamline maintenance and standardise machining processes.


Handling A Wide Range Of Materials And Cutting Conditions

General engineering covers everything from aluminium and non-ferrous alloys to hardened steels and cast irons. PMT’s experience in machining titanium and hard-to-cut aerospace alloys directly benefits everyday industrial production:

  • Rigid machine structures and well-designed guideway systems maintain accuracy and stability during both light finishing and heavy roughing operations.
  • High-torque, high-rigidity spindle configurations support a wide range of cutting tools and strategies, from high-speed milling to high-load, low-speed cutting.
  • Proven cutting process know-how for carbon steels, alloy steels, stainless steels, cast iron, aluminium and special materials improves tool life and surface quality while reducing cost per part.

This flexibility allows general engineering manufacturers to support a broad customer base and product portfolio on a unified machine platform.
